网络编程,构建数字世界的桥梁

guo 网站优化 45

本文目录导读:

  1. 网络编程的基本概念
  2. 网络编程的发展历程
  3. 网络编程的应用领域
  4. 网络编程的未来趋势

随着互联网技术的飞速发展,网络编程已经成为现代信息技术领域的一门核心学科,网络编程,顾名思义,是指利用编程语言实现计算机与计算机之间通信的技术,它不仅为我们的生活带来了便捷,还推动了社会经济的快速发展,本文将从网络编程的基本概念、发展历程、应用领域以及未来趋势等方面进行探讨。

网络编程的基本概念

1、网络编程的定义

网络编程是指利用编程语言和协议,实现计算机与计算机之间数据传输和通信的技术,它包括网络协议、编程语言、网络设备等多个方面。

2、网络编程的特点

(1)跨平台性:网络编程可以在不同的操作系统和硬件平台上运行。

(2)分布式:网络编程支持分布式计算,可以实现大规模的数据处理。

(3)实时性:网络编程要求通信速度快,以保证实时性。

(4)安全性:网络编程需要考虑数据传输的安全性,防止信息泄露和恶意攻击。

网络编程的发展历程

1、20世纪70年代:ARPANET的诞生,标志着网络编程的起步。

2、20世纪80年代:TCP/IP协议的提出,为网络编程提供了统一的通信标准。

3、20世纪90年代:互联网的普及,推动了网络编程技术的快速发展。

4、21世纪初至今:云计算、大数据、物联网等新兴技术的兴起,进一步推动了网络编程技术的发展。

网络编程的应用领域

1、互联网应用:如Web开发、移动应用、电子商务等。

2、企业信息化:如企业资源规划(ERP)、客户关系管理(CRM)等。

3、物联网:如智能家居、智能交通、智能医疗等。

4、云计算:如云存储、云服务、云平台等。

5、安全领域:如网络安全、数据加密、入侵检测等。

网络编程的未来趋势

1、5G技术的应用:5G网络具有高速、低时延、大连接的特点,将为网络编程带来新的机遇。

2、物联网的普及:随着物联网设备的增加,网络编程将面临更多的挑战和机遇。

3、云计算的发展:云计算将推动网络编程向分布式、高并发、高可用方向发展。

4、安全技术的提升:网络安全问题日益突出,网络编程将更加注重安全性。

5、开源技术的繁荣:开源技术将推动网络编程技术的创新和发展。

网络编程作为数字世界的桥梁,将在未来发挥越来越重要的作用,随着技术的不断进步,网络编程将迎来更加广阔的发展空间,作为网络编程从业者,我们要紧跟时代步伐,不断提升自己的技术水平,为构建数字世界贡献力量。

抱歉,评论功能暂时关闭!